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Telecommunications Consultants in Apollo Beach, FL
2 businesses found
Bella Terra
451 Apollo Beach Boulevard , 33572
Phone: No number given
Adc Sales
831 Symphony Isle Boulevard , 33572
Phone:
(813) 649-0427